Язык запросов SQL

Обработка неопределенных значений



Обработка неопределенных значений

Поскольку SQL-данные могут быть неопределенными значениями, необходимо решить, как представлять их в XML-документе. Неопределенные значения могут быть представлены либо как нуль, либо как отсутствие всякого значения. Если элемент столбца необходимо представить как неопределенное (нулевое) значение, то он будет иметь атрибут xsi:nil="true". Это может быть сделано следующим способом:

<row>

<FirstName>Bill</FirstName>

        <LastName>Bailey</LastName>

        <City xsi:nil="true" />

        <AreaCode>714</AreaCode>

        <Telephone>5 55-22 22</Telephone>

</row>

Если элемент столбца отсутствует, то выполните следующее:

<row>

        <FirstName>Bill</FirstName>

        <Las tName>Bailey</Las tName>

        <AreaCode>714</AreaCode>

        <Telephone>55 5-22 22</Telephone>

</row>

При выборе этой опции строка содержит неопределенное значение, которое
"отсутствует". С ним нет связей.



Содержание раздела